Keynote Speaker
Thomas Deans Ph.D., Author, Every Family's Business
Tom is also the president of Détente Financial Corp., which specializes in teaching business wealth protection strategies to advisors and business owners. By combining humor and his experience as president of a
family-owned multi-national corporation for almost a decade, Tom has shown thousands of business owners how to protect the retained earnings in their businesses. Tom’s best-selling book, Every Family’s Business provides the framework for his public lectures and seminars.
His book reveals 12 questions that have guided the financial fortunes of his family who have founded, operated and sold their businesses for a combined value exceeding $100 million.
Tom has worked in banking and in government relations, has been the president of a railway and holds patents. Deans earned a BA from Mount Allison University, a MA from McMaster University and a Ph.D. from the University of Warwick (England). Tom has been featured in numerous magazines and journals including Profit, Money Sense and
Investment Executive. A frequent guest on CBC, MoneyLine and BNN, Tom is a highly sought after international public
speaker on succession planning, wealth management and philanthropic giving.

Eric Walker, Partner, Cookson Walker Consulting
Eric has a wide range of experience in the insurance industry in Canada. In an advisory capacity, he has an established background in providing consulting advice to insurance brokers and other insurance entities over the past 25 years. He is part of an “Insurance Brokers Group” of consultants who provide a broad range of specialty services in accounting, management, financial, mergers and acquisitions, succession planning, valuations, tax, sales and regulatory matters. In addition, he provides advice and assistance to major Canadian insurers.
He has been active in providing due diligence services on behalf of public insurance brokers and Canadian insurers whose acquisition strategies contributed to the consolidation of the brokerage sector of the insurance industry. His experience includes providing advice for commercial disputes, business valuations and forensic/fraud investigations. He has provided expert testimony on many occasions before Discipline and Complaints Committee hearings conducted by the Registered Insurance Brokers of Ontario, in Alternative Dispute Resolution proceedings and at trial.
Eric conducts seminar presentations for insurance companies and insurance industry groups and has conducted industry surveys on operations, personal lines efficiency, mergers and acquisitions, succession planning and compensation in Ontario, Alberta, British Columbia and Quebec.
He has been an advisor to the Ontario regulatory body governing insurance brokers in the Province of Ontario and is the resident advisor to two elite groups of brokers located across Canada. He has been a trustee under the Registered Insurance Broker Act in Ontario and has assisted and advised two international accounting firms in administering Receiverships in and outside of the Province of Ontario.
Rick Morris, Director, Broker Financial Solutions, Intact Insurance Company
Rick joined Intact Insurance (formerly ING Insurance) in March 2008 as Director of Broker Financial Solutions. In this role, Rick manages Intact Insurance’s broker financing activities across Ontario, and since joining the Broker Financial Solutions team he has provided funding to a number of brokers throughout the region to assist them with their growth, succession and acquisition objectives.
Prior to joining Intact Insurance, Rick spent over six years with the Bank of Montreal working in both corporate strategy and corporate lending functions. Rick holds a Bachelor of Commerce (Hons.) degree from Memorial University of Newfoundland and an MBA from the University of Toronto’s Rotman School of Management.

Stephen C. Borlak, Owner and Operator, Borlak Law Offices
Since 1985, (in addition to his general corporate-commercial practice) Steve has chosen to focus his practice by providing extensive and specialized commercial assistance to brokers, producers and insurance companies in the Property and Casualty Insurance industry. As a result, he is recognized as a prominent provider of such services to the industry. As an owner-operator, he prides himself on being sensitive to the needs of most brokers, and is keenly aware of the constantly shifting dynamics affecting the industry.
Steve has written many industry-specific articles and has been involved in and produced numerous seminars.

Steve obtained his Bachelor of Laws and Bachelor of Science (Chemistry) from the University of Western Ontario Law School in 1979 and 1976, respectively. He received his initial training from a downtown law firm, articled with Borden & Elliot from 1979-1980 (now known as Borden Ladner Gervais LLP) and worked in that firm as an associate after his call to the Bar in 1981.
